Subsequent Decision Making
Refers to the process of making decisions that follow an initial decision, taking into account the outcomes and new information that have emerged since the first decision.
Escalation Of Commitment
The phenomenon where people increase their investment in a decision despite new evidence suggesting it may be wrong or doomed.
Positive Decision
A decision-making outcome that is affirmative and constructive, often leading to beneficial results or resolutions.
Decision Making
The process of making choices by identifying a decision, gathering information, and assessing alternative resolutions.
